Job OverviewUnder general direction, provides information, data, legal advice, and support for the general counsel and other program areas. Supervisory attorney overseeing lower-level attorneys and support staff. Assist in providing legal advice and recommendations on the most complex legal issues. Directs and coordinates legal programs or major division of state agency. Provides hands on counsel to all levels of executive staff and assists in protecting an agency's legal interest and maintaining its operations within the scope established by law.
This class differs from that of the Associate Counsel, who performs work of lesser scope and complexity.
- Advises on legal, regulatory, procedural, and/or personnel matters for an assigned department, and assists in the planning and research of special projects.
- Review, research, interpret, and prepares both written and oral opinions on a wide variety of legal issues.
- Drafts, reviews, and approves policies and procedures, regulations, bylaws, and other legal documents.
- Acts as a liaison for an assigned office or person, and/or may supervise legal work of assigned Staff.
- Prepares materials for presentations, speeches, and informational forums.
Active License to practice law in Tennessee is required.
Preferred Experience5+ years of relevant legal experience
